Common Problems with French Doors
French Door Carpenters doors can experience a variety of issues in time. Here's a comprehensive list of common problems house owners may face:
ProblemDescriptionPossible CausesMisalignmentDoors do not close effectively or develop spaces.Settling of the home, incorrect installation, harmed hinges.Damaged Glass PanesFractures or breaks in the glass.Effect damage, weather, age.Used Weather StrippingOld or harmed strips enabling drafts and water leak.Typical wear and tear, direct exposure to components.Sticking DoorsTrouble opening or closing doors.Humidity modifications, distorted frames, misalignment.Hinge IssuesSqueaking, rusting, or damaged hinges.Absence of lubrication, wear and tear, deterioration.Door Locks MalfunctioningLocks are challenging to operate or do not protected appropriately.Dirt build-up, misalignment, or use.Decomposing FrameWooden frames showing indications of rot or decay.Prolonged direct exposure to wetness or insufficient sealing.Paint Peeling or FadingWear and tear of the door's paint or finish.Exposure to the components, age, or inferior paint.Vital Steps for French Door Repair
If you're dealing with any of the issues listed above, here's a detailed guide for effective repair:
Identify the Problem: Start by examining the door to recognize the precise issue. Bear in mind of whether the issue originates from positioning, hardware, or products.
Collect Tools and Materials: Based on the determined problem, gather the essential tools and products. Common items might consist of:
ScrewdriversReplacement hardware (hinges, locks, handles)Weather removingCaulk and paint
Repair Process:
Misalignment: Adjust hinges or shims. If the door is too low, raise it. If too expensive, lower it utilizing shims.Glass Repair: If you have actually shattered or broken glass, consider employing a professional glazier. For minor fractures, utilize a glass repair set.Weather condition Stripping: Remove old weather condition stripping and change it with brand-new product to make sure a better seal.Door Sticking: Sand down the edges if they're rubbing against the frame. Make sure proper sealing and alignment.Hinge Maintenance: Lubricate hinges to eliminate squeaking. Change any broken hinges that impact the door's operation.Lock Issues: Clean locks thoroughly and look for positioning. If essential, change out-of-date locks for better security.Frame Rot Repair: Remove decomposing sections and replace them with dealt with wood or use epoxy to fill in small areas.Painting: Sand down peels, use guide, and repaint for a fresh surface.
Last Inspection: After completing repairs, guarantee all parts function smoothly. Look for drafts, protected locks, and test door operations.

Frequently asked questions1. Just how much does French door repair cost?
The cost can differ commonly based upon the degree of the damage, products needed, and labor costs. Normally, small repairs can vary from ₤ 100 to ₤ 300, while extensive repairs may increase to ₤ 1,000 or more.
2. Can I repair my French doors myself?
Numerous minor repairs can be DIY jobs if you have the right tools and abilities. Nevertheless, for considerable issues like glass replacement or frame repairs, working with a professional is typically best.
3. How typically should I keep my French doors?
Routine assessment and maintenance, at least when a year, can help catch and attend to issues early. Try to find indications of wear, check seals, and guarantee hardware is working effectively.
4. What should I do if my doors will not lock?
If your French doors will not lock, look for misalignment. Try adjusting the hinges or locks. If the issue continues, seek advice from a professional locksmith professional or repair service.
5. Is it worth fixing old French doors?
If the doors are still structurally sound and have visual worth, repairs are typically rewarding. However, if they are beyond repair or continuously needing maintenance, it might be more cost-efficient to consider replacement.
